Christine, I have been short of breath since the beginning of my first trimester (I am now at 34 weeks). I was told that the shortness of breath can be hormonal as well as the baby putting pressure on the diaphram. Your body is producing a lot more blood which expands the blood vessels. The blood vessels in the lungs can become enlarged as well causing the feeling of being short of breath. I hope I am explaining this correctly, it was a while ago that I asked the doctor about this and my poor brain is in slow mo. lately. Good luck Amanda
